The Hobart 80-quart stand mixer revolutionized baking over 90 years ago. Little sister (KitchenAid) began with door-to-door sales during the war years. By the early '30s Sunbeam was selling 300,000 MixMasters a year. Today's market offers a large range of speeds and motors to choose from. Some reviewers claim that wattage and number of speeds do not affect performance. They cite design, shape of the bowl, and the movement of the attachments as performance factors. Other reviews credit hand mixers and low-watt stand mixers for their performance at light mixing jobs, but do not recommend them for bread-making, Without adequate wattage, dough hooks perform well on a stiff cookie dough, at best. | ![]() |
Truth and Consequences
Hamilton Beech and Sunbeam, two of the top small-appliance manufacturers, offer quality light-duty stand mixers. It is usually necessary to scrape sides of the bowl during mixing, and kneading for too long cuts the power of the motor to a slow churn and emits an odor of hot metal. Working stiffer batches on higher speeds causes the machine to wobble across the counter.
KitchenAid models receive some of the highest reviews from consumers, which is understandable since KitchenAid controls 50% of the sales market with a large selection of models. Stand mixers with 450- to 600-watt motors are their most popular.
Royal Performers
Stand mixers with 600- to 700-watt motors are commercial-grade mixers and work through bread dough with little effort. Viking and Cuisinart manufacture stand mixers with 800-watt motors. These high-performance machines with 5- to 7-quart mixing bowls hold batches of cookie dough large enough to feed the family reunion and can work up double batches of bread dough with ease.
Higher-end, high-performance stand mixers can be teamed with a variety of attachments available through the manufacturers. Instantly a mixer becomes a blender, meat grinder, pasta machine, juicer, food processor, and even a can opener. Although many attachments fit lower-watt machines, performance excels on more powerful stand mixers.
